Answer:
108º
Step-by-step explanation:
to find the sum of interior angles: ( n − 2 ) × 180 = x
x = 540º
n = # of interior angles
first, solve for n
(n - 2) • 180 = 540 distribute to 180 to (n - 2)
180n - 360 = 540 add 360 to both sides
180n = 900 divide both sides by 180
n = 5
to find measure of each angle:
540 ÷ 5 = 108º
